Editorial resources

Each guide should separate its inputs, review steps and responsible decision.

The resource center does not replace a reader's technical, quality, legal or commercial policy. Its purpose is to provide a clear vocabulary, practical sequence, example fields, limitations and a checklist for the next action.

01

Begin with one reader task

A resource should answer one practical question, such as preparing an RFQ, interpreting a reference or reviewing a specific supplier.

02

Separate fact, example and limitation

An example field can clarify format, but it must not appear to be a universal rule for every transaction, document or jurisdiction.

03

Show when and what was reviewed

References, rules, interfaces and available capabilities change. A modified date should represent a substantive editorial review, not an automatic timestamp update.

04

End with a relevant next step

The call to action should lead to an RFQ, parts search, supplier view or topic-specific conversation rather than a generic destination.

FAQ

Resource center questions

01How many guides are currently available?

The current release contains three guides: building an aviation RFQ, distinguishing part numbers, NSNs and OEM references, and evaluating an aviation supplier.

02Is a guide a technical approval?

No. It is a general practical framework. The reader's responsible processes determine applicability, document acceptance and technical approval.

03How can I see when a resource was updated?

Each article should display publication and modified dates. The modified date should change only after a substantive review.

04Can a checklist be adopted without changes?

Treat it as a starting point. An organization should add the fields and checks required by its operation, jurisdiction, quality system and transaction.
